Hard Money Loan Duplex

Trevor West
  • Rental Property Investor
  • Canton, OH
Posted

Investment Info:

Small multi-family (2-4 units) buy & hold investment.

Purchase price: $90,000
Cash invested: $6,700

This was a wholesale duplex deal that came to us by keeping a beat on what the local operators were getting their hands on. This duplex was presented to us because of the power of follow up.

Used a hard money loan to secure the property and will refinance in 2 months into a 30 year fixed.

What made you interested in investing in this type of deal?

I am a multi-family investor. At the time I was focused on small 2-4 unit properties but am not working toward apartment building acquisition.

How did you find this deal and how did you negotiate it?

This was a wholesale deal that was brought to us because the wholesaler knew me and my partners would close.

How did you finance this deal?

Hard Money Loan

How did you add value to the deal?

We refinished the kitchens and made necessary repairs. Additionally, we removed and replaced the sheet rock on the ceilings to provide safety and peace of mind to our new tenants.

What was the outcome?

A cash flowing multi-family property
